UNITED STATES OF AMERICA v. MONTERIUS POLLARD


Judge Nixon


ORDER

Pending before the Court is Defendant Monterius Pollard's Second Motion to Join and Adopt Certain Pretrial Motions of Co-defendants ("Motion to Join"). (Doc. No. 1239.) Specifically, Defendant Pollard requests to join Defendant Leonard Baugh's Motion to Unseal Certain Grand Jury Documents (Doc. No. 1203), filed on June 26, 2012, and Motion to Dismiss the Eighth Superseding Indictment (Doc. No. 1236), filed on August 11, 2012. Both motions named in Defendant Pollard's Motion to Join are currently pending before the Court.

The arguments made by Defendant Baugh in his motions apply equally to Defendant Pollard. (See Doc. Nos. 1203, 1236). Accordingly, the Court GRANTS the Motion to Join with respect to motions filed by Defendant Baugh (Doc. Nos. 1203, 1236).

It is so ORDERED.
